Product Detailed Parameters

  • Description:INCLINATION SENSOR
  • Series:TMS/TMM88
  • Mfr:SICK, Inc.
  • Package:Bulk
  • Axis:-
  • Measuring Range:±360°
  • Sensitivity:-
  • Bandwidth:0.1Hz ~ 25Hz
  • Voltage Rating:17 V ~ 35 V
  • Output Type:Current
  • Interface:Analog
  • Package / Case:Module
  • Operating Temperature:-40°C ~ 80°C (TA)
  • Grade:-
  • Qualification:-
